Abstract :
This paper presents a system prototype to help elder persons being aware of changes in terrain ahead of them. Ultrasonic signal is used for the detection of terrain changes because of its stability in air transmission speed and its simplicity and cost in hardware designs. The prototype is designed and built using commercial-off-the-shelf (COTS) components with an 8051 microprocessor. It can detect obstacles of heights no more than 10 cm three steps away.
